TalkTV host Mark Dolan has claimed that there is "trouble in paradise" for Meghan Markle and Prince Harry. Speaking to Sky News host Paul Murray, the presenter pointed out that the Duchess of Sussex is facing a "huge humiliation" over the Met Gala.
The pristine event, due to take place today on May 4, doesn't have the guest list published in advance, but you can expect to see a huge number of A-listers on the night. One person who has reportedly been "snubbed" from the occasion is Meghan. Mark laughed: "There's trouble in paradise. Do you have access to the world's smallest violin because Meghan Markle's big commercial ambitions, Paul, are as a retail giant in the world of fashion." He added: "It's not going that well, because she cannot get a ticket to the Met Ball... this is the big fashion event of the year in New York.
"Apparently, the queen of fashion, Anna Wintour... she controls everything, and she has said no to Meghan. It's a big humiliation.
"And it's also a financial headache, because that's how Megs was going to make her money selling clobber to the great unwashed."
NewsNation has suggested Meghan was pinning her hopes on links to A-listers like Serena Williams and Beyoncé Knowles Carter to "help her land an invite".
To add salt to the potential wound, many other royals have been invited to the gala in the past, including Harry's late mother, Princess Diana, who attended the glittering event in both 1995 and 1996.
Meanwhile, Harry's cousin, Princess Beatrice, was invited in 2018, and other royals who have been include Princess Maria-Olympia of Greece and Queen Rania of Jordan.
It was previously reported in past years that Meghan chose to avoid the glitz and glamour of the Met Gala as she "she wouldn't have been anywhere near the big player in the room".
Kieran Elsby, director of Media Global PR, suggests that Meghan may have chosen not to attend due to the competition for attention.
Speaking to The Mirror, he said: "I'm sure if she would have attended as she would not of made many headlines, with so much competition.
"It comes back to celebrities wanting 'All Eyes On Me' and she wouldn't have been anywhere near the big player in the room. So best to duck, dive and avoid, until she can find an event all about her."
